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Mintweed | Pampas fox |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lamiales (Lamiales) | Carnivora (Carnivorans) |
| Family | Lamiaceae | Canidae (Dogs & Wolves) |
| Genus | Salvia | Lycalopex |
| Species | Salvia reflexa | Lycalopex gymnocercus |
